![]() If you are getting a divorce, choose Carter-Hazel & Associates (404) 895-3972 to provide a realistic value of the common residence.Divorce settlements involve many decisions, including "Who gets the house". There are generally two options when discussing real estate - it can be put up for sale and the proceeds split, or one party can "buy out" the other. In either case, one or both parties should get an appraisal of the residence. Contact us if your needs include an appraisal related to a divorce or other allocation of assets. As a lawyer working with a divorce, your case's material facts typically needs an appraisal to ascertain fair market value for the residential real estate involved. Often the divorce date differs from the date you requested the appraisal. We're versed in the methods and what is elementary to develop a retroactive appraisal with an effective date and Fair Market Value estimate that matches the date of divorce.
